Turf Wars includes flashing lights. The flashing beacon light operates at approximately 2–3 Hz. If you are sensitive to flashing lights or have a history of epilepsy, please consider whether this environment is suitable for you.
Turf Wars has a maximum capacity of 14 players. If you book as a small group, you’ll be playing alongside other small groups.
This is a 12+ event.
Please arrive at least 15 minutes before your scheduled time slot. As spaces are limited, we recommend booking online in advance to avoid disappointment.
There is an access ramp into the Turf Wars area. However, the adjoining toilets are not wheelchair accessible. With Turf Wars taking place next door to the Visitor Centre, the toilets there can be used if necessary.
There are no jump scares or any need to run during this activity.
Phones won’t help you here! You’ll need to store all personal belongings in a locker for the duration of the event. Photography and video recording are not permitted in the game zone.
There are no tight spaces in the game. However, if too many people are crowded in one area, you’ll have the option to leave the room and return to the main game arena.
There are lock spaces with the arena. However, once you solve the codes to unlock doors, they remain open for the rest of the game.
Yes, a game master will be joining you on your adventure.
No, all food and drinks must be stored in the lockers with your belongings.
While there will be some darker areas of the game, the space will be lit with atmospheric lighting.
